PFL Africa Expands Johannesburg Card with Four New Bouts Ahead of August 9 Event
SHARE

The PFL has introduced the complete battle card for its second occasion of the inaugural PFL Africa season, set to happen on August 9 on the Massive High Enviornment, Carnival Metropolis in Johannesburg, South Africa. This follows the group’s sold-out debut occasion held earlier this month in Cape City, signaling rising pleasure across the new regional MMA league.

PFL AFRICA Johannesburg

The Johannesburg card will function high Featherweight and Welterweight fighters from throughout Africa competing within the first spherical, aiming to safe a spot within the PFL Africa Semifinals. The principle occasion guarantees an thrilling matchup with Nigeria’s Patrick Ocheme, who holds a 6-1 document, dealing with Guinea’s Mohamed Camarta (5-2-1) in a Featherweight bout. In the meantime, the Co-Most important Occasion will see Angola’s Shido Boris Esperanca (9-1) tackle Gambia’s Ibrahima Mané (14-5) in a Welterweight conflict.

Along with the headline fights, the lineup consists of a number of different key bouts that includes promising skills similar to British Boloyang versus Octave Ayinda, Sanon Sadeck towards Yabna N’tchala, and Wasi Adeshina matched with Jean Jacques Lubaya, amongst others. The occasion additionally consists of alternate fights in each weight divisions to make sure aggressive depth.

Featherweight First Spherical Most important Occasion: Patrick Ocheme (6-1) vs. Mohamed Camara (5-2-1)
Welterweight First Spherical Co-Most important Occasion: Shido Boris Esperanca (9-1) vs. Ibrahima Mané (14-5)
Welterweight First Spherical Bout: British Boloyang (3-1) vs. Octave Ayinda (5-0)
Welterweight First Spherical Bout: Sanon Sadeck (7-2) vs. Yabna N’tchala (11-2-1)
Welterweight First Spherical Bout: Osvaldo Benedito (3-1) vs. Emilios Dassi (4-1-0)
Featherweight First Spherical Bout: Wasi Adeshina (7-3) vs. Jean Jacques Lubaya (9-1)
Featherweight First Spherical Bout: Wilker Nsamo (7-0) vs. Dwight Joseph (14-2, 1 NC)
Featherweight First Spherical Bout: Elbert Steyn (3-0) vs. Abderahman Errachidy (4-1)
Featherweight Alternate Bout: Abdoul Razac Sankara (6-3) vs. Shadrick Yemba (4-0)
Welterweight Alternate Bout: Desmond Tamungang (5-0) vs. Kunle Lawal (2-1)

PFL Africa: Johannesburg is scheduled to start at 6:00 PM South African Customary Time (12:00 PM Jap Time) and will probably be broadcast throughout a number of platforms, together with SuperSport in English all through Africa, Canal+ in French, and the PFL app in america.

Tickets for followers wishing to attend can be found by way of official retailers, reflecting the robust regional assist for the rising MMA scene on the continent. This occasion continues to showcase the PFL’s dedication to growing high-level blended martial arts competitors inside Africa.
